Output 7995ba783b7da99ef05318ad00251e81304aead19cd4dec1427192d4c3ce6ca6:0

value
262397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a61821382bea366be621b556fb946ef9fe9e11 OP_EQUAL
address
3HFKmaxGUVdzsJ9LWybnhtoyuMhRtPbuev
transaction
7995ba783b7da99ef05318ad00251e81304aead19cd4dec1427192d4c3ce6ca6
confirmations
162372
spent
true